INTRODUCTION The South African Music Awards exist to recognize accomplishments in the South African recording industry by celebrating those groups and individuals who have excelled in the past year. A. THE SEQUENCE OF KEY EVENTS IN THE AWARDS PROCESS The 24 th Annual SA Music Awards open for entry on 1 st November 2017 and close on 31 st January An official announcement will be made prior to the opening date through direct communication to the members of the Recording Industry of South Africa (RiSA), as well as public announcements through the media and website publishing, for non- members. Entries are submitted by record companies/individual artists, in accordance with the published South African Music Awards Rules. Entries received are then screened for compliance with the aforementioned rules and also to ensure that the entries were submitted in the correct category. The purpose of this process, known as vetting, is to ensure that each entry is eligible and not at risk of disqualification. The various genre committees of the SA Music Awards Steering Committee perform this function. No artistic or technical judgments are made about entries at this stage. Entries into incorrect categories are recommended for placement in the appropriate or more appropriate categories during vetting, in consultation with the entering record company/individual artist. Entries that do not comply with the rules are disqualified. All the categories in the awards, with the exception of the Public Vote, Lifetime Achievement, International Achievement and Best Selling categories, are adjudicated by a panel of judges. Generally speaking, there is a different panel for each category. The panel of judges is reviewed annually. They are selected for their expertise in their respective fields. Entries are forwarded to the judges who adjudicate according to defined guidelines, applying the assessment criteria for each category, their expert knowledge of artists, music, the market and in general. In the interest of uniformity, judges are required to return results on prescribed online forms. Results are then collated into auditable sets. An independent firm of auditors calculates the results on which the list of nominees is based and certifies that such results have been arrived at in accordance with all relevant rules. Nominees are then announced at the Nominees Launch. Finally, the winners are announced at the Awards Ceremony. B. HOW TO ENTER Entry forms must be completed and submitted online at and must be accompanied by: The prescribed number of copies of the entered album, single or DVD; Any other material required for the particular category (see check list on entry form); and The entry fee for each category. Proof of payment of the prescribed RiSA levies in respect of all the units manufactured up to the date of entry of the entered album or Live Audio Visual Recording/DVD, if the entry was released by a member of RiSA. All of the above must reach RiSA by no later than the published closing date of the competition, being 31 st January 2018 For those who are unable to enter online, there will be a help desk at the RiSA/SAMA offices at Unit 2, 152 Bram Fischer Drive, Randburg. 4

5 2. GENERAL RULES A. ELIGIBILITY FOR ENTRY 1. Entries are open to RiSA members and non-risa members alike. Entries are open in respect of any qualifying recording artist, director, producer or engineer, being a person who: 2. Except for the Best African artist category, the entrant should be a South African citizen or have been a permanent resident in South Africa, for a minimum of six (6) months on the date of entry; and 2.1) Provided that the entrant is a South African entity and owns at least 50% (fifty percent) of the master recording contained in the entry in question where any other part of the master is owned by a non-south African entity. 2.2) The same applies to artists comprising duos or groups, provided that not less than fifty percent (50%) of its members comply with the criteria set out above. 2.3) RiSA reserves the right to request documented/written proof that all artists, producers, directors and engineers qualify as set out herein. The documents which may be requested include the following Department of Home Affairs issued documents: South African identity document; or Permanent Resident. Unless the category states otherwise (for example, Best Producer), collaborations / productions between qualifying artists and international artists are allowed, provided that the South African qualifying artist s participation is given a star, or equal, billing. All recordings submitted for the 24 th Annual SA Music Awards must have been commercially released (in other words first made available for purchase) in South Africa during the period 1 st February 2017 to 31 st January 2018 ( the entry period ). All music videos submitted for the 24th Annual SA Music Awards in the category "Music Video of the Year" must have been flighted by a television broadcaster / or published on a digital platform in South Africa during the period 1 st February 2017 to 31 st January The entry period for the 24 th Annual SA Music Awards is as follows: 4.1) All recordings submitted for the 24 th Annual SA Music Awards, with the exception of the Record Of the Year and Music Video of the Year categories (which are dealt with in 4.2 and 4.3 below) must have been commercially released (in other words first made available for purchase by the digital/physical/retail trade) in South Africa during the period 1 st February 2017 to 31 st January 2018 ( the entry period ). 4.2) All songs short-listed for the 24 th Annual SA Music Awards in the category of the Record of the Year will be adjudicated based on cumulative airplay over the period 1 st of March 2017 to the 28 th of February ) All music videos submitted for the 24th Annual SA Music Awards in the category "Music Video of the Year" must have been flighted by a television broadcaster in South Africa or any digital platforms during the period 1 st February 2017 to 31 st January

6 5. Unless otherwise stated, awards are presented for album releases. An album is defined as a commercially available compact disc/vinyl or a commercially available digital only release, containing: 5.1) 50% of the album must feature different and previously unreleased sound recordings by the artist or group in question (in other words, no re-released album or best of ). The rest of previously released sound recordings contained in the album must only have been made available as singles and have been commercially released during the period 1 December 2015 to 30 th November 2016 and the same applies to artists comprising duos or groups, provided that not less than fifty percent (50%) of its members comply with the criteria set out above. 5.2) Should a record company/artist/entrant refuse the recommendation of the vetting committee to move from the entered category to a more suitable one, the entry will be automatically disqualified. 5.3) not less than 7 tracks and 30 (thirty) minutes of previously unreleased recorded performance. The following categories are excluded from this requirement: i. Category 3.3 A: Best Live Audio-Visual Recording/DVD ii. Category 3.4 A: Lifetime Achievement Award iii. Category 3.4 B: International Achievement Award iv. Category 3.4 C2: Best Selling DVD C3: Best Selling Digital Artist D: Best Collaboration v. Category 3.5 A: Music Video of the Year vi. Category 3.5 E: Remix of the Year vii Category 3.6 A: Record of the Year viii. Category 3.2 N: Best Traditional Album 6. Multi-artist compilations of previously released recordings may not be submitted for entry unless the category rule states otherwise. Multi-artist compilations of previously unreleased recordings may be submitted in the genre category that is most reflective of the majority of the recordings on the compilation. 7. Entries in 3.2 Album Genre Categories must be comprised of a predominance and or 70% of tracks of the genre pertinent to the category entered into. 8. If an artist submits a two-disc album comprising of two distinctly different genres, such artist will be entitled to submit each disc in the relevant genre category as if it were two separate albums. Please note that the submission will be treated as two separate entries. 9. A category is made up of Five (5) entries, should we receive less than five entries, then the category will be elapsed in the particular SAMA year. 10. Entrants may only submit an entry in one category in the Album Genre Categories unless a category rule states otherwise. 11. No entry will be considered where the entrant has failed to settle any outstanding fees owing to RiSA arising from the entrant s prior participation in the SA Music Awards. NEWCOMER OF THE YEAR The award will go to the artist or group whose entry is the debut album by that artist, and where such a debut album in the opinion of the judges is by its excellence, regardless of its genre, better than any other debut album entered by a Newcomer in the 24 th Annual SA Music Awards. In the case of a debut album from a group, the prominent member/s of that group must not have previously earned artist royalties from full album sales. In the case of an artist, the artist must not have been a prominent member of a group. 3.2 ALBUM GENRE CATEGORIES In any category where there are less than five entries, that category will lapse for that particular SAMA year. A. BEST ROCK ALBUM This category is for artists who perform rock music B. BEST POP ALBUM This category is for artists who perform pop music. C. BESTE POP ALBUM This category is for artists who perform pop music in Afrikaans. D. BEST ADULT CONTEMPORARY ALBUM This category is for artists who perform music in the adult contemporary genre, no language exclusion. E. BESTE KONTEMPORÊRE MUSIEK ALBUM This category is for artists who perform music in the adult contemporary genre in Afrikaans. F. BEST AFRICAN ADULT CONTEMPORARY ALBUM This category is for artist who perform adult contemporary music in an indigenous African language, no language exclusions. G. BEST ALTERNATIVE MUSIC ALBUM This category is for artists who perform music that is considered to be alternative to the mainstream music genres H. BEST R&B / SOUL / REGGAE ALBUM This category is for artists who perform R&B and/or Soul and/or Reggae influenced music. I. BEST HIP HOP ALBUM This category is for artist who perform Rap and/or Hip Hop music. J. BEST KWAITO ALBUM This category is for artists who perform music that can be broadly defined as Kwaito and/or inclusive of the Kwaito sub-culture like Gcom music, New Age Kwaito, Amampiano etc K. BEST DANCE ALBUM This category is for artists and/or DJ's who perform and/or compose and/or produce dance music where the artist and/or DJ in question performs and/or composes and/or produces the songs of the albums. Albums entered into this category that contain licensed tracks not performed and/or composed and/or produced by the artist and/or DJ will be considered on the basis that such licensed tracks do not form more than 30% of the repertoire on the album. 11

12 Entrants should note that judges will only consider the tracks performed and/or composed and/or produced by the artists and/or DJ in question when adjudicating the album. L. BEST TRADITIONAL FAITH MUSIC ALBUM This category is for artists who perform traditional faith based music influenced by traditional music styles. Language is not a barrier on this category. M. BEST CONTEMPORARY FAITH MUSIC ALBUM This category is for artists who perform contemporary faith/spiritual based music influenced by contemporary music styles. Language is not a barrier on this category N. BEST TRADITIONAL MUSIC ALBUM Entries in this category may consist of less than 7 tracks provided that the album is not less than 30 minutes in duration. This category is for artists who perform traditional/roots music and shall include folk music from the various language groups in South Africa. O. BEST MASKANDI ALBUM This category is for artists who perform either a Contemporary or Traditional versions of Maskandi music P. BEST JAZZ ALBUM Jazz remains a type of music that is characterized by improvisation, melody, swings, syncopation, variety of harmonic idioms with instrumental techniques, polyphonic ensemble and usually a regular or forceful rhythm, not excluding smooth articulation with strong emphasis on notes and cords. Q. BEST CLASSICAL AND/OR INSTRUMENTAL ALBUM This category is for artists who perform classical (instrumental or vocally based) and/or instrumental music. R. BEST AFRO POP ALBUM This category is for artist who perform pop music in an African language. S. BEST AFRICAN INDIGENOUS GOSPEL ALBUM This category is for artists who perform music that is mainly dominated by vocal rendition, which may be accompanied by clap and tap, feet stamping and other genre-specific percussive sounds such as woodblocks, cowbells, traditional wind instruments (icilongo) and traditional drums (isigubhu). Guitars, keyboards, and other rhythms section instruments are excluded from this genre. 3.3 A. BEST SELLING AWARD The award in this category will go to the format that has sold the most units in the territory during the sales period, as defined here below. The sales period for the 24 th Annual SA MUSIC AWARDS will be from 1 st January 2017 to 31 st December 2017 irrespective of the year of first release and/or first publication of the album. Entries will open on 2 nd February 2018 and close on 2 nd March The sales territory will be Southern Africa. Entry forms must be completed and signed by the Managing Director and the Financial Director of the entrant, and must specify net unit sales during the sales period. The following may not be included in total sales claimed: a) Sales generated prior to or after the sales period b) Deletion Sales c) Promotional, marketing and free samples d) All units still in the trade on a Sale or Return or Sale or Exchange basis at the end of the sales period e) Digital premium sales or their equivalent f) Units purchased by the entrant or its affiliates (this does not include sales to artist(s) in respect of which invoices can be produced for units sold at the same PPD as what is available to retailers) For physical carriers a full reconciliation of all units sold and returned should be detailed on the entry form. For physical carriers free stock in lieu of discount may be included. This category is not open to entrants or artists who are, or whose work is, owned by any sponsors of the 24 th Annual SA Music Awards. Two awards will be presented; one to the artist and one to the entrant. This category is not open to entrants who are music retailers or digital or mobile music retailers or wholesalers. E BEST AFRICAN ARTIST An artist whose music truly represents a distinct Afro-centric sound that reflects the continent's music heritage and is expressed through, but not limited to, Afro-indigenous instrumentation/sound and a vocal rendition that is uniquely African in its expression. Singing in the vernacular does not necessarily qualify the music as distinctly African. This category is opened to South African artists and artists across the African continent. 3.5 TECHNICAL CATEGORIES A.
